Once a thriving logging community, Boyne Falls is a postcard-perfect village nestled along Lake Charlevoix in the wooded splendor of northern Michigan. It's also home to Michigan's largest indoor waterpark, two championship golf courses, and also happens to be the Midwest's largest ski area at Boyne Mountain, with direct access to 14 ski lifts and 60 downhill ski runs for all skill levels.
